Why facilitation matters
Most groups who play Cards Against Humanity do so by reading the instructions, dealing the cards, and figuring it out as they go. This works fine. It does not produce the best version of the game.
A hosted session is different. I manage the pacing so the energy builds rather than plateaus. I know which rounds to push through quickly and which to let breathe. I handle the mechanics so the group can focus entirely on enjoying themselves.
The difference is noticeable.

Important
This is strictly an 18+ offering. I do not run Cards Against Humanity or similar games at mixed-age events or any event where minors are present. If you have a mixed-age group, I will recommend a format that works for everyone.
